Overall Meaning

The lyrics to Uriah Heep's song "Illusion" depict a journey through a forest of heartbreak and confusion, leading to a garden of delight. However, as the journey continues, it becomes clear that the valley of love is avoiding the traveler, and upon reaching the hill of high ideals, the reality of the situation starts to come into question. Soon, the traveler reaches an oasis, but the experience is too quick to fully comprehend, leaving them tossing and turning. In the end, it becomes clear that much of what was experienced was an illusion.


The lyrics explore the idea of perception versus reality, particularly in matters of the heart. The journey through the forest and towards the garden of delight represents the pursuit of love and happiness, but the reality of the situation becomes clouded by confusion and illusion. The traveler is left questioning what is real and what is not, unable to fully understand their experiences.


Overall, the lyrics of "Illusion" suggest that love and happiness may often be more complex and illusory than they first appear, and that navigating the path towards them can be fraught with confusion and false perceptions.
